Deadline: 12 May 2017
Nominations are currently open for the 26th year of The Drucker Prize with an aim to recognize the organization that best exemplifies Peter Drucker’s definition of innovation: “change that creates a new dimension of performance.”
Beyond the cash award, The Drucker Prize offers nonprofits a host of practical insights to help them become more innovative and more effective. Indeed, The Drucker Prize’s resource-rich learning platform blends the timeless wisdom of Peter Drucker with the thinking of some of today’s brightest management minds.
Benefits
While only one organization will win the $100,000, everyone who applies will get something just as valuable: powerful new tools for effectiveness.
Eligibility Criteria
The only requirement is the organization must be an IRS-certified 501(c)(3). A copy of the 501(c)(3) determination letter is required along with the application.
